Output 9d023c20a8c8b6814b91e4912a8683267e1bf8022ec359aba23d0ed77a5a7e3a:0

value
14837673
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d86d15c3fe06bbbeeef57aa98b65a8cf78a6eac OP_EQUAL
address
3MtLmF7km5gNzHKYAsGA7jdf1aG1mABFZV
transaction
9d023c20a8c8b6814b91e4912a8683267e1bf8022ec359aba23d0ed77a5a7e3a
spent
true